The Changemakers@SV club from Carnegie Mellon University is hosting a
DESIGN THINKING WORKSHOP CONDUCTED BY DR. Rachel Dzombak. The
CHANGEMAKERS@SV CLUB supports the Integrated Innovation Institute's
mission - "Professionally train students to become future leaders", by
bringing a hands-on WORKSHOP ON _Design Thinking_. This workshop is
intended to provide students an introduction to this problem-solving
approach used by industry leaders like Apple and Google.
About Dr. _Rachel Dzombak_, she is an educator, researcher, and
strategist that currently teaches "DESIGN AND SYSTEMS THINKING" at
UC-Berkeley. She has completed a Ph.D. in Engineering, followed by a
Postdoctoral Fellowship at the Haas School of Business, and has
published a career book titled: _"Solving Problems that Matter (and
Getting Paid for it!)"_.
